MPL PH: NXPE snaps skid at the expense of TNC


Nexplay Evos snapped a three-game losing skid after a commanding 2-1 rout of TNC Pro Team in Week 5 of the Mobile Legends: Bang Bang Professional League (MPL) Philippines Season 11 on Friday.

With the win, the Minana-backed squad has now accumulated 10pts to inch closer to the top half of the standings. TNC on the other hand fell to its seventh loss that put them in danger of missing the playoffs for the second-straight season.

The conquest of TNC was a welcome development for rookie coach Joshua Alfaro who acknowledges the struggles the team faced against amateur teams. In their match-up against a rebuilding TNC, they had to go the distance and needed to have nerves of steel to finally come out with the victory in a tight three-game series.

“Right now nakikita namin ang differences ng pro-league (sa amateur). Sobrang laki kasi lahat malinis maglaro. Lahat pag pinagbigyan ng opening, nakakabawi eh. Unlike sa amateur na pag nadodominate namin yung early to mid (game), alam na namin kung pano tumapos,” the coach said.

In Game 1, NXPE started to control of the fight after Bien “BoyetDR” Chumacera (Paquito) scored a double kill during a 9th-minute team fight to secure the objective.

Jan Domenic “DomengDR“ Del Mundo (Melissa) then took over in the late game, finishing with a 3-27 KDA to notch the match MVP honors and gift NXPE the opener, 1-0.

It looked like a sweep was on the way when NXPE secured the 22nd-minute evolved lord but John Vincent “Innocent” Banal (Moskov) scored a double during the ensuing base turret defense to spark a 3-0 punish.

TNC secured the equalizer moments after with a successful base turret invasion.

Game 3 went down the wire with NXPE needing to tread beautifully during the 22nd-minute lord dance to pick off three enemy heroes and BoyetDR (Fredrinn) securing the lord to finally put away the Phoenix Army.
